Playback Theatre is a unique form of improvisational theatre that engages people to share their stories or moments from their lives, and gives them an opportunity to see their stories recreated immediately on stage.

It combines the oral traditions of storytelling, the use of rituals, deep listening skills and various performing styles.Essentially, Playback Theatre uses the arts as an act of service to affirm each person's uniqueness, and at the same time, builds and strengthens our connections to each other as a community of people.

Jamming takes its name from the musical concept of jamming, where musicians gather, play, improvise and have fun with music.


Jamming in Playback Theatre offers you an opportunity to gather with like-minded individuals to explore and play with the different Playback Theatre forms.

In December 2008, Tapestry Playback Theatre was asked to facilitate a theatre camp organized by the Buddhist Fellowship Youths.

Over 50 youths came together for the BF Youth Theatre Camp, which aimed to help participants to conquer their fears through the use of drama, and to develop self confidence through performing before a live audience.
